Family restaurant opened on Winchester Road in Fort Wayne, Indiana on January 28, 1985
Tenderloins, Burgers, Fries, Big Wally sandwich and their famous Pampered to perfection Chicken
The first Penguin Point restaurant was opened June 6th, 1950 in Wabash, Indiana, at the intersection of State Rd. 13 and State Rd. 15, as a carhop drive in and is still in operation today.
It was started by 2 Stouder Families.
Wallace and Mary Stouder ,and Lloyd and Heleta Stouder
Wallace Stouder installed the first tel-hop system in Indiana and only the 2nd in the country. It was the beginning of a convenient drive –thru.
The Penguin point we know today was formed in June of 1961, by the 2 brothers providing Tenderloins, Burgers, and Fries and also introducing the Big Wally sandwich, and their famous Pampered to perfection Chicken.
There have been a number of Penguin Point Restaurants started in several states including Florida, Michigan, Ohio, and Texas.
Today there are currently 13 Restaurants all located in Northern Indiana.
3-Warsaw 3-Elkhart 1 –Auburn, Ft. Wayne, Plymouth, Goshen, Syracuse, Marion and Wabash
